  • Whose stories are featured in Indigenous Cities?

    The stories featured in Indigenous Cities are inspired by memories shared by Indigenous community members living in Ottawa, Saskatoon, Vancouver. The memories have been interpreted by Indigenous performing artists in these cities, and turned into audio offerings. 

    NAC Indigenous Theatre has worked closely in partnership with Savage Society and Gordon Tootoosis Nīkānīwin Theatre to ensure that we are honouring the unique Indigenous communities living in the regions of Vancouver and Saskatoon.
